Critic Chow Fan-fu to give music lectures

May 22, 2012
Arts critic Chow Fan-fu will give music lecture series in June, sharing his views on musical pieces performed 50 years ago in the opening concerts held at City Hall.Conducted in Cantonese, the lecture will include Elgar: Enigma Variations, Debussy: Prélude à l'après-midi d'une faune, Stravinsky: The Firebird, Berlioz: Le Carnaval Romain, Beethoven and Mozart.
The lectures , from June 20 to September 5, will be held at 7.30pm at the Space Museum. Tickets are $50 at URBTIX.
Chow Fan Fu is an established arts critic in Mainland China, Hong Kong and Taiwan. Since 1982, Chow has been hosting classical music and cultural programmes on RTHK's Radio 4. He also gives frequent talks on music and culture at tertiary institutions.
